Given that DeltaABC is right-angled at C, => AB is the hypotenuse, as shown in the figure.
By Pythagorean theorem,
c^2=a^2+b^2,
=> b^2=c^2-a^2
=> b=sqrt(c^2-a^2)=sqrt(19^2-3^2)=sqrt352=sqrt(16xx22)=4sqrt22
=> b=4sqrt22~~18.8 units

SinangleA=(BC)/(AB)=a/c=3/19
=> angleA=sin^-1(3/19)=9.08^@=9.1^@ (to the nearest tenth)

=> angleB=90-9.1=80.9^@
